Beaver Creek Ford Restoration

Sawtooth National Forest Blaine, Idaho Sawtooth National Recreation Area

To construct a new ATV bridge replacing a ford on Beaver Creek and to designate an appropriate ATV route accessing the bridge. The existing ford and user-created road leading to the ford will be closed and rehabilitated.

Location

Beaver Creek drainage approximately 24 miles south of Stanley, Idaho
